ARITERM SWEDEN AB Installation, Operation & Maintenance - 2007.08.14- 7/24
e boiler shall be positioned and installed according to the building rules in force.
Before installing the boiler, the chimney must be controlled for underpressure and
possible risk of condensation. It is possible that an air draught compensator has to be
installed. Inner pipe is recommended for minimizing the risk of condensation.
Space needed for installation: Minimum clearance in front of the boiler (burner
included) is 1000 mm. Clearence on the top and at least by the other side of the boiler
shall be at least 0,5 m. e boiler must be level. If the fl oor is uneven, adjustments can
be made with the help of four adjusting bolts (enclosed with the boiler) that shall be
tted to the bottom plate of the boiler.
e air intake duct to the boiler room must have at least the same area as the fl ues.

Flue connection and combustion air intake
e combination fl ue of the boiler allows for connection towards the top as well as to
the rear. Boiler cement is suitable for sealing. Recommended fl ue gas requirements for
Biomatic+ 20/30: brick chimney lined with a Ø 100 mm (130 mm for 30) acid proof
thin-walled tube or an acid proof Ø 100 mm:s (130 mm for 30) element chimney.
Recommended underpressure for Biomatic+ 20 is 20 Pa (25 Pa for 30). e height of
the gas fl ue shall be dimensioned according to the building’s requirements, but should
be at least 5m for Biomatic+ 20 (6m for Biomatic+ 30). If condensation water comes
out of the fl ue, a condensate drain pan shall be installed in the lower portion of the
chimney.  e combustion air intake must not be covered.
1. Fuse, circulation pump hot water circuit
2. Fuse, circulation pump external heating circuit
3. Switch, circulation pump hot water circuit
4. Switch, circulation pump external heating circuit
5. Overheating protection, burner. Reset button for high limit thermostat
6. Overheating protection, electric heating element. Reset button for overheating
cut-out
7. Control unit function keys. See chapter”Control Panel Layout”
8. Display panel for messages
Display of operating mode, alarm messages, system settings
9. On/Off switch. Main switch for pellet burner
10. Green indicating light. Is on when the burner is in operation mode
11. Red cause-indicating light. Is on when the burner is switched off or has stopped.
A message describing the cause is shown on the display panel
12. Flashing red/green cause-indicating light
Indication for programmed reminder alarm. Does not stop operation
13. Connection for external auger
